httpx 池限制配置
2022-07-26 14:08 更新
可以使用Client
上的limits
关键字参数控制连接池大小。它采用httpx.Limits
的实例定义:
-
max_keepalive_connections
,允许的保持活动状态连接数,或None
始终允许。(默认值 20) -
max_connections
,允许的最大连接数,或None
无限制。(默认值 100) -
keepalive_expiry
,空闲保持活动状态连接的时间限制(以秒为单位),或None
无限制。(默认值 5)
limits = httpx.Limits(max_keepalive_connections=5, max_connections=10)
client = httpx.Client(limits=limits)
以上内容是否对您有帮助:
更多建议: